South Jeresy Area, and New Egypt Out Near Six Flag, Bordentown, NJ 08505 Wed Jul 27, 2005

Around South Jeresy, in the Burlington and Trenton area service is very good. Going the back way to New Egypt reception is spotty, but not to bad. In New Egypt it self, I find my self loosing service, but the phone picks service up very well in a friends basement, where his Verizon (LG 4400) gets no service. So I have been happy with T-Mobile, they give you way more for the money, and I dont have many problems with reception even in alot of basements!

Mary St., Bordentown, NJ 08505 Sun Jan 10, 2010

My reception with T-Mobile, even with the wifi connected is very poor. I have 2 bars or less most of the time and my calls are ALWAYS dropped. When the wifi cuts out for no reason it drops the call in the process. I am getting nowhere with the T-Mobile reps and I am ready to switch. A little F.Y.I.- If they run the diagnostics and see that you have 2 bars or less in your home, you can cancel at any time and they will waive the cancellation fee. (Which is exactly what I plan to do.) Hope this helps. :-)
